According to the latest data from the Hong Kong Stock Exchange, on November 6, China Orient Asset Management (International) Holding Limited increased its holding of NISSIN FOODS (01475) by 200,000 shares, with an acquisition price of 4.5 Hong Kong dollars per share, totaling 900,000 Hong Kong dollars. After the increase, the latest number of shares held is approximately 105 million shares, with a new shareholding ratio of 10.02%.
